import { apiClient } from '@/utils/api';
import { usingBrowserDb } from '@/utils/env';
import { JobRecord, JobUpsertPayload } from '@/types';
import { v4 as uuidv4 } from 'uuid';

const LOCAL_JOBS_STORAGE_KEY = 'aitk.browser.jobs';

const ensureIsoString = (value: unknown): string => {
  if (!value) {
    return new Date().toISOString();
  }
  if (typeof value === 'string') {
    return value;
  }
  if (value instanceof Date) {
    return value.toISOString();
  }
  const date = new Date(value as any);
  if (!Number.isNaN(date.getTime())) {
    return date.toISOString();
  }
  return new Date().toISOString();
};

const normalizeJob = (job: any): JobRecord => {
  return {
    id: job.id,
    name: job.name || '',
    gpu_ids: job.gpu_ids || '',
    job_config: typeof job.job_config === 'string' ? job.job_config : JSON.stringify(job.job_config || {}),
    status: job.status || 'stopped',
    stop: Boolean(job.stop),
    step: typeof job.step === 'number' ? job.step : 0,
    info: job.info || '',
    speed_string: job.speed_string || '',
    created_at: ensureIsoString(job.created_at),
    updated_at: ensureIsoString(job.updated_at),
  };
};

const readLocalJobs = (): JobRecord[] => {
  if (typeof window === 'undefined') {
    return [];
  }
  try {
    const raw = window.localStorage.getItem(LOCAL_JOBS_STORAGE_KEY);
    if (!raw) {
      return [];
    }
    const parsed = JSON.parse(raw);
    if (!Array.isArray(parsed)) {
      return [];
    }
    return parsed.map(normalizeJob);
  } catch (error) {
    console.error('Failed to read jobs from localStorage:', error);
    return [];
  }
};

const writeLocalJobs = (jobs: JobRecord[]) => {
  if (typeof window === 'undefined') {
    return;
  }
  try {
    window.localStorage.setItem(LOCAL_JOBS_STORAGE_KEY, JSON.stringify(jobs));
  } catch (error) {
    console.error('Failed to write jobs to localStorage:', error);
  }
};

const serializeJobConfig = (jobConfig: unknown): string => {
  if (typeof jobConfig === 'string') {
    return jobConfig;
  }
  try {
    return JSON.stringify(jobConfig ?? {});
  } catch (error) {
    console.error('Failed to serialize job config:', error);
    return JSON.stringify({});
  }
};

export const listJobs = async (): Promise<JobRecord[]> => {
  if (usingBrowserDb) {
    const jobs = readLocalJobs();
    return jobs.sort((a, b) => (a.created_at < b.created_at ? 1 : -1));
  }

  const response = await apiClient.get('/api/jobs');
  const jobs = Array.isArray(response.data?.jobs) ? response.data.jobs : [];
  return jobs.map(normalizeJob);
};

export const getJob = async (id: string): Promise<JobRecord | null> => {
  if (usingBrowserDb) {
    const jobs = readLocalJobs();
    const job = jobs.find(item => item.id === id);
    return job || null;
  }

  const response = await apiClient.get('/api/jobs', { params: { id } });
  if (!response.data) {
    return null;
  }
  return normalizeJob(response.data);
};

const ensureUniqueName = (jobs: JobRecord[], name: string, excludeId?: string) => {
  const existing = jobs.find(job => job.name === name && job.id !== excludeId);
  if (existing) {
    const error: Error & { code?: string } = new Error('Job name already exists');
    error.code = 'P2002';
    throw error;
  }
};

export const upsertJob = async (payload: JobUpsertPayload): Promise<JobRecord> => {
  if (usingBrowserDb) {
    const jobs = readLocalJobs();
    const serializedConfig = serializeJobConfig(payload.job_config);
    const now = new Date().toISOString();

    if (payload.id) {
      const index = jobs.findIndex(job => job.id === payload.id);
      if (index === -1) {
        throw new Error('Job not found');
      }
      ensureUniqueName(jobs, payload.name, payload.id);
      const updatedJob: JobRecord = {
        ...jobs[index],
        name: payload.name,
        gpu_ids: payload.gpu_ids ?? jobs[index].gpu_ids,
        job_config: serializedConfig,
        status: payload.status ?? jobs[index].status,
        stop: payload.stop ?? jobs[index].stop,
        step: payload.step ?? jobs[index].step,
        info: payload.info ?? jobs[index].info,
        speed_string: payload.speed_string ?? jobs[index].speed_string,
        updated_at: now,
      };
      jobs[index] = updatedJob;
      writeLocalJobs(jobs);
      return updatedJob;
    }

    ensureUniqueName(jobs, payload.name);

    const newJob: JobRecord = {
      id: uuidv4(),
      name: payload.name,
      gpu_ids: payload.gpu_ids ?? '',
      job_config: serializedConfig,
      status: payload.status ?? 'stopped',
      stop: payload.stop ?? false,
      step: payload.step ?? 0,
      info: payload.info ?? '',
      speed_string: payload.speed_string ?? '',
      created_at: now,
      updated_at: now,
    };

    jobs.push(newJob);
    writeLocalJobs(jobs);
    return newJob;
  }

  const response = await apiClient.post('/api/jobs', {
    id: payload.id,
    name: payload.name,
    gpu_ids: payload.gpu_ids,
    job_config: payload.job_config,
  });

  return normalizeJob(response.data);
};

export const deleteJobRecord = async (id: string): Promise<JobRecord | null> => {
  if (usingBrowserDb) {
    const jobs = readLocalJobs();
    const index = jobs.findIndex(job => job.id === id);
    if (index === -1) {
      return null;
    }
    const [removed] = jobs.splice(index, 1);
    writeLocalJobs(jobs);
    return removed;
  }

  const response = await apiClient.get(`/api/jobs/${id}/delete`);
  return normalizeJob(response.data);
};

export const clearLocalJobs = () => {
  if (typeof window === 'undefined') {
    return;
  }
  window.localStorage.removeItem(LOCAL_JOBS_STORAGE_KEY);
};
